Wootzano

Wootzano develops advanced robotic systems for fruit and vegetable packaging. Their flagship product, Avarai, uses electronic skin technology and artificial intelligence to delicately handle fresh produce. The robots can pack fruits like tomatoes and grapes with precision, reducing manual labor by 60% and minimizing food waste. These intelligent machines operate 24/7, providing a cost-effective solution for post-harvest processing in the agricultural industry.
Muddy Machines

Muddy Machines develops electric robots for agricultural harvesting and logistics. Their autonomous robots solve critical labor shortages in farming by performing precise crop harvesting and transportation tasks. Using advanced AI and sensor technologies, these lightweight electric vehicles can harvest asparagus and transport crop trays with minimal human intervention, increasing farm productivity and reducing manual labor demands.

Egrobots

Egrobots develops advanced agricultural technology using autonomous robots and AI to help farmers detect crop diseases early, improve yields, and reduce agricultural losses. Their platform provides real-time farm monitoring through a mobile app, enabling precise data collection and analysis at the leaf level. Farmers can instantly identify plant health issues, receive personalized recommendations, and manage farm operations more efficiently without being physically present on the farm.
EarthSense

EarthSense develops autonomous AI-powered robots for agricultural technology. Their robotic platforms like TerraMax, TerraPreta, and TerraSentia help farmers overcome labor shortages, reduce chemical usage, and improve crop productivity. These intelligent robots enable high-throughput field phenotyping, soil enrichment, and autonomous farming solutions across orchards, vineyards, and plantations.
Vision Robotics

Vision Robotics Corporation develops intelligent robotic systems using advanced machine vision technology. The company creates robots that can map, navigate, and perform complex tasks in agriculture, consumer products, and defense sectors. Their solutions use cameras and sensors to help robots understand and interact with real-world environments, enabling autonomous operations like crop pruning, weeding, and floor cleaning.
Tortuga AgTech

Tortuga AgTech develops advanced agricultural robots that automate critical farming tasks like harvesting, crop monitoring, and pest treatment. The company provides robotic solutions that help farmers increase productivity, reduce labor costs, and gather precise crop data using artificial intelligence and sensor technologies. With 150 production robots deployed across multiple crop types, Tortuga transforms traditional farming by introducing intelligent automation that improves farm efficiency and sustainability.
